Episode Synopsis

Frank Figliuzzi served as a special agent with the FBI for 25 years, rising to become assistant director, charged with leading the Bureau's famed counterintelligence division. Figliuzzi held senior FBI leadership positions in major American cities and was appointed the FBI's chief inspector by then-Director Robert Mueller to oversee sensitive internal inquiries. He currently works as a respected National Security Analyst for NBC News, logging almost 1000 on-air appearances.
